Davis, WV – The National Weather Service in Pittsburgh has continued a Wind Advisory until 5 p.m. EDT Friday for eastern Tucker County, where gusts up to 55 mph are expected through the afternoon.
According to the NWS, sustained west winds between 20 and 30 mph will continue to impact elevated areas including Davis, Canaan Valley, and Thomas, with the strongest gusts likely along exposed ridges.
Residents and visitors are urged to secure outdoor items such as decorations and lightweight furniture, as strong gusts could knock down tree limbs and lead to isolated power outages. Drivers of high-profile vehicles should exercise extra caution on mountain roads and open areas.
